Bargain shopping is a way of life for many Americans. Sales, discounts, and rebates are often the reason behind our purchases. The best deal on bankruptcy, however, may not have anything to do with the price. In fact, there isn't a whole lot of variation in the fees for St Louis or Wentzville Missouri bankruptcy attorneys. So, if price shopping isn't the right way to find a great bankruptcy attorney, how do you find the best deal on bankruptcy?

- Look for an attorney who will go above and beyond before you are even a client. If you are looking for the right stuff, you may find that great service from a St Louis Missouri bankruptcy attorney is easier than you think. While many attorneys offer a free consultation, the best ones will offer you free educational materials like articles, blogs, and even books to help you determine if bankruptcy is the best move for your financial future or not.

- Find previous clients who had a positive experience. These days, you can find reviews of just about anything online. A bankruptcy lawyer in Missouri or Illinois might even have client testimonials posted on his or her website. If the clients don't have anything good to say, you might not either.


- Find lawyers who are well respected at their offices and in the community. Typically, an attorney who has been active and positive in the legal community will be a member of bankruptcy associations, have published articles and books, and have the support of the legal community. An attorney can start gaining your respect by first proving he or she has the respect of colleagues and clients.

As I'm sure you noticed, none of these indicators of the best deal on bankruptcy say anything about price. That is because having a great bankruptcy experience has little to do with price and more to do with the quality of the attorney.
